The Voice Prosthesis market is a segment of the Medical Devices industry that focuses on providing solutions to individuals who have lost their ability to speak due to laryngectomy or other medical conditions. Voice Prostheses are devices that are surgically implanted into the larynx to enable the user to produce sound. These devices are designed to provide a natural-sounding voice and are typically made of silicone or other biocompatible materials.
Voice Prostheses are used to restore the ability to speak and communicate, and can also help to improve the quality of life for those who have lost their voice. They are typically used in conjunction with speech therapy and other treatments to help the user regain their ability to communicate.
